Description
The MIC4576BT L2 generally operates at a fixed 200 kHz frequency, which allows for the use of smaller external components, reducing overall circuit size and cost. It also integrates a high-side power switch, minimizing the need for external components and simplifying design. The regulator is typically used in applications such as battery-powered devices, distributed power systems, and industrial equipment. Its TO-263 package option facilitates efficient thermal management. Overall, the MIC4576BT L2 offers a compact, reliable, and efficient solution for various low-voltage applications.

Features
1. High Efficiency: It offers efficiencies up to 90%, depending on the input and output voltage conditions.
2. Output Current: Capable of delivering up to 3A of continuous output current.
3. Wide Input Voltage Range: Operates from a broad input voltage range, typically 4V to 26V, making it versatile for various applications.
4. Adjustable Output: Provides an adjustable output voltage, allowing for flexibility in application-specific requirements.
5. Fixed Frequency Operation: Operates at a fixed switching frequency, typically around 200 kHz, which aids in minimizing noise and optimizing performance.
6. Internal Compensation: Features internal loop compensation, simplifying the design and reducing the need for external components.
7. Protection Features: Includes built-in thermal shutdown and current limit protections to prevent damage under fault conditions.
8. Versatile Applications: Suitable for use in battery-powered systems, distributed power systems, and other applications requiring efficient DC-DC conversion.
These features make the MIC4576BT L2 a reliable choice for efficient power management in various electronic devices.
Pinout
1. Pin 1 (VIN): Input voltage supply pin. It accepts a wide input voltage range, usually 4V to 35V.
2. Pin 2 (SW): Switch pin. This is the output to the inductor and is where the switching action occurs.
3. Pin 3 (GND): Ground pin. This is the common ground for both input and output circuits.
4. Pin 4 (FB): Feedback pin. It is used to set the output voltage by connecting it to a resistor divider network.
5. Pin 5 (ON/OFF): Enable pin. It can be used to turn the regulator on or off.
The MIC4576BT L2 is designed for high-efficiency operation, making it suitable for applications requiring efficient voltage conversion with minimal external components.
